This print showcases Wenceslaus Hollar's illustration of "The Dog in the Manger" from John Ogilby's AEsopic s: Or A Second Collection of Fables, published in 1666. The 17th-century etching depicts a scene from Aesop's fable, where a foolish dog selfishly guards a manger full of hay, preventing hungry animals like bulls from eating it. Hollar masterfully captures the essence of this moral tale through his intricate details and skilled craftsmanship. The image transports us to an indoor barn setting in Bohemia, with a man representing the farmer observing the absurdity unfolding before him. The dog is portrayed as both stubborn and ignorant, embodying selfishness at its core. Through this artwork, Hollar reminds us of the timeless lessons found within literature and folklore.
